Time Chart to guide how long to microwave a hot pocket

Here’s a helpful time chart to guide you on how long to microwave a Hot Pocket, based on the types of hot pocket, the wattage of your microwave and the number of Hot Pockets being cooked:

Classic hot pocket microwave time chart

600-700 watts 800-900 watts 1000 watts 1100-1200 watts
1 Classic Hot Pocket 3 minutes 2 minutes 30s 2 minutes 1 minute 45s
2 Classic Hot Pockets 4 minutes 30s 4 minutes 3 minutes 30s 3 minutes
3 Classic Hot Pockets 7 minutes 6 minutes 5 minutes 4 minutes 30s

Crispy Crust microwave time chart

Tip: Add 30s to the classic hot pot cooking time when cooking crispy hot pot

600-700 watts 800-900 watts 1000 watts 1100-1200 watts
1 Crispy Crust Hot Pocket 3 minutes 30s 3 minutes 2 minutes 30s 2 minutes
2 Crispy Crust Hot Pockets 5 minutes 4 minutes 30s 4 minutes 3 minutes 30s
3 Crispy Crust Hot Pockets 8 minutes 7 minutes 6 minutes 5 minutes

Step by step instructions

Step 1: Remove the Hot Pocket from its packaging and place it on a microwave-safe plate or baking sheet.

Step 2: Set your microwave to HIGH power (1100 Watt Oven) and heat for 45 seconds, then pause, flip the Hot Pocket over, and continue to heat in 30-second intervals until it is heated through. 1 Sandwich: 2 minutes* 2 Sandwiches: 3 minutes, 45 seconds* For Lower Wattage/Compact Microwave, cook 1 sandwich on HIGH for 3 minutes. For optimal results, cook one sandwich at a time.

Step 3: Allow the Hot Pocket to cool for 1-2 minutes before serving.

What happens if you microwave a Hot Pocket for too long?

If you microwave a Hot Pocket for too long, it can burn or become dried out. The internal temperature of the Hot Pocket should reach 165°F to ensure that it is fully cooked and safe to eat. If the internal temperature is higher than this, the Hot Pocket may be dry or burned. It’s also possible that overcooking a Hot Pocket can cause the cheese to separate and ooze out.

To avoid this, always check the internal temperature and make sure to keep an eye on your Hot Pocket while it is cooking and stop the heating process when it is heated through (internal temperature of 165°F or higher).
